FOB KALSU, Iraq " Iraqis marked the reopening of the Musayib Bridge that will make traveling easier for residents of the Babil province.
The span, which runs over the Euphrates River, is the main thoroughfare for merchants, worshippers and families who travel north to Baghdad or south to Karbala.
The ceremony was attended by Salem Salh Mahdy, Babil province governor; Gen. Qais Kamza, Babil provincial police chief; and Lt. Col. Patrick Donahoe, commander, 1st Battalion, 67th Armor Regiment, 2nd Brigade Combat Team, 4th Infantry Division.
The bridge was destroyed one year ago by a terrorist car bomb.
